I am facing a big issue with the brush blending modes.

 

The blending modes simply stop working correctly. Multiply won't multiply etc.

 

I have uninstalled all of my Adobe software, the CC application and reinstalled everything again.

This time I didn't install the latest versions but the version 21.1.0 as Adobe's technician recommended me yesterday. 

 

I have a Windows 10, version 2004 and a 30 bit display and I have tried to solve this by enabling and disabling the 30 bit display in Preferences Performance box whick makes no difference.

 

I have tried to solve the issue by enabling the "Legacy Compositing" in the Preference Performance box but there is no effect either. 

 

I am using Wacom Intuos Pro M tablet and I have disabled the Windows Ink option.Also I have tried to solve the problem by creating the "famous" PSUserConfig.txt file that has

# Use WinTab

UseSystemStylus 0

written on it and there is no change at all.

 

 I am having this issue constantly ! Sometimes resetting preferences help for few minutes but then it just gets WORSE !Brushes stars to act very strange ways.

Hi again,

 

The problem is solved, I simply didn't have enough space on my drive that I use both for the images and for the scratch disk. As soon as I made more space, Photoshop started to function correctly.
